DANC 2367 Jazz Dance I (0-4-1) 
A course teaching the beginning/intermediate elements and concepts of Jazz dance technique. This course will develop the student’s ability to execute basic jazz dance steps and incorporate them into a dance composition. It will examine the theory, technique and vocabulary of beginner/intermediate jazz dance technique. This may include the following styles: Classical Jazz, Broadway Jazz, and Commercial Jazz. May be taken twice for credit.
